diskpart Microsoft Learn
Nettet3. feb. 2024 · The diskpart command interpreter helps you manage your computer's drives (disks, partitions, volumes, or virtual hard disks). Before you can use diskpart commands, you must first list, and then select an object to give it focus. After an object has focus, any diskpart commands that you type will act on that object.
